This is what it actually takes to photograph Chureito Pagoda during cherry blossom season in Japan.

Packed shoulder to shoulder with hundreds of photographers from around the world, everyone waiting for the same light, the same moment, the same shot of Mount Fuji rising behind the pagoda. And then the crowd disappears and all you see is this. Worth every second of the wait.
